I am a PhD candidate studying American Politics and Applied Political Methodology, with Formal Political Theory as a minor field. My dissertation research focuses on legislative oversight of bureaucratic agencies across different institutional contexts. I develop a formal model of delegation and oversight which proposes that oversight is not solely dependent on legislative capacity, but is also conditional on an initial delegation of discretion to the executive branch. In order to test the institutional implications of the model, I scrutinize it against data from the 50 U.S. states.
